暗号学:解密小标题
概述
暗号学是一门研究保护私密信息的科学,它涉及各种加密技术和算法。在现代社会,它被广泛运用于银行、电商、通讯、军事和政府等领域。为了让信息在传输和存储过程中不被窃取、篡改或伪造,我们需要运用各种密码技术来完成保障。本文将会介绍第一个秘组词“置换”,解密它的原理和应用场景。
一、置换是什么?
“置换”可以简单理解为把原来的一件事物换成另一件。它在密码学中的表现是一种对明文中字符或是数字进行按指定规则顺序或逆序排列的技术,也就是将原序列映射为一个新的序列。在维基百科的定义中,“置换”是一种将有限个数元素按照某种规定重新排列的一种操作。 在密码学中,我们常用的置换技术有单表置换、多表置换、分组置换等。其基本思想是按照事先规定的排列方式,将明文中的字符或数字改变位置,最终生成一个加密的密文。当接收方收到密文后,会按照同样的方法将密文中的字符进行排列,最终获得原明文内容。
二、置换的应用场景

目前,置换技术已被广泛应用于密码学中,它是密码学的基石之一。下面,我们来介绍几个常见的应用场景。 1. 数据传输当我们通过网络传输数据时,为了保证数据传输过程中不被窃取或篡改,我们需要对数据进行加密。在加密的过程中,两个通讯方事先约定使用同样的加密算法和密钥,通过置换技术将明文变成密文,避免第三方获取数据的内容。2. 存储加密为了保证我们存储在本地或云端的文件或文档信息不泄露,我们可以通过置换技术对文件进行加密处理。这样即使存在第三人篡改或窃取,也无法获取我们的信息。3. 密码学破译置换技术也可以应用于密码学破译领域。在密码学破译过程中,攻击者需要尝试使用各种方法来破译密文,其中破解密文的一种方法就是对密文进行置换攻击。
三、置换的局限性

置换技术虽然是一种非常基础的密码技术,但它仍然存在着一些局限性。我们需要了解这些局限性才能更好地使用置换技术。 1. 已知明文攻击由于置换算法是公开的,因此,黑客会利用已知明文破解密码。他们可以根据定义好的置换规则,将某对已知明文转换为对应的密文,然后根据此获得密钥和密码。2. 较差的复杂性置换技术的性能比较稳定,但是它的加密复杂度相对较低,面对超级计算机的攻击需要采用更加强大的加密方式。3. 容易遭受中间人攻击置换技术也存在中间人攻击的风险。如果黑客能够获取加密和解密的密钥,他们就可以进行中间人攻击。这会导致所有数据的安全都遭到破坏。综上所述, 置换技术虽然是一种非常基础的密码技术,但是它仍然是密码学的基石之一。在我们使用置换技术的过程中,需要注意安全性,避免遭到黑客的攻击。同时,在技术的发展过程中,我们需要不断地更新算法和提高加密的强度,以适应时代的需求。